"The California Community Schools Partnership Program (CCSPP) defines a Community School as any school serving pre-Kindergarten through high school students using a whole-child approach, with an integrated focus on academics, health and social services, youth and community development, and community engagement." The Community School Coordinator will improve student outcomes by addressing students' academic, cognitive, physical, mental, and social-emotional needs by assisting with orchestrating governmental and community resources to help meet the needs of children and youth by building a positive school climate and trusting relationships, along with rich learning opportunities that prepare all students to succeed in college, career, and life.
